Learn about CVE-2021-4217 discovered in unzip due to mishandling of Unicode strings, leading to a null pointer dereference. Find mitigation strategies and impacted versions.
A detailed analysis of CVE-2021-4217 focusing on the vulnerability found in unzip due to improper handling of Unicode strings, leading to a null pointer dereference.
Understanding CVE-2021-4217
In this section, we will explore what CVE-2021-4217 is, the impact of the vulnerability, technical details, and mitigation strategies.
What is CVE-2021-4217?
CVE-2021-4217 is a vulnerability discovered in the unzip tool. It is caused by the improper handling of Unicode strings, potentially allowing attackers to trigger a null pointer dereference. This could result in a crash or potentially enable malicious code execution.
The Impact of CVE-2021-4217
The vulnerability poses a significant risk as an attacker can exploit it by providing a specially crafted zip file. This could lead to the targeted system crashing or being compromised through code execution.
Technical Details of CVE-2021-4217
Let's dive deeper into the technical aspects of CVE-2021-4217 to understand the vulnerability better.
Vulnerability Description
The flaw in unzip arises from the mishandling of Unicode strings, causing a null pointer dereference. Attackers can capitalize on this weakness by introducing a malicious zip file, ultimately triggering a crash or executing arbitrary code.
Affected Systems and Versions
The vulnerability affects unzip version 6.0.
Exploitation Mechanism
Attackers can exploit the CVE-2021-4217 vulnerability by creating a specially crafted zip file, which, when processed by the unzip tool, could lead to a null pointer dereference, resulting in system compromise.
Mitigation and Prevention
To protect systems from CVE-2021-4217, immediate steps should be taken as well as long-term security measures implemented.
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ates